
שְׁבוּת
Strong's H7622
shᵉbûwth
/sheb-ooth'/
exile, concretely, prisoners; figuratively, a former state of prosperity

Definition & Etymology
Full Definition
exile, concretely, prisoners; figuratively, a former state of prosperity
Derivation
or שְׁבִית; from H7617 (שָׁבָה);H7617 (shâbâh)
KJV Translation Breakdown
This Hebrew word is translated as the following in the King James Version:
captive(-ity)
